Curtis LeMay. Curtis LeMay learned navigation under Harold Gatty at Rockwell Field, California in the early 1930s. Before becoming the architect of the fire bombing campaign and a temperamental Air Force Chief of Staff at the height of the Cold War, LeMay pioneered navigational techniques for bombers in the late 1930s. Death and Burial. General Curtis Emerson LeMay died on 1 October 1990, at March Air Force Base in Riverside County, CA. He is buried at the U.S. Air Force Academy Cemetery in Colorado Springs, CO. 6. "To err is human, to forgive is not SAC policy". When he took control of Strategic Air Command in 1948, most of his bomber crews couldn't hit Ohio with a mock atomic bomb during exercises. The SAC under Gen. LeMay became one of the most effective military units in the world on the basis of relentless training.

Post-war Commanding General SAC 16 October 1948 to 30 June 1957. 1961-1965 he was Air Force Chief of Staff. Retired 1 February 1965. In 1928 Curtis LeMay joined the USAAC as a flying cadet. He was commissioned in 1929-30 as 2nd Lieutenant. In 1937 he was transferred to bombers.

Curtis E. LeMay's life and career epitomize the growth and development of U.S. …Curtis Emerson LeMay was born on November 15, 1906, in Colombus, Ohio, to Erving and Arizona LeMay. Raised in his hometown, LeMay later attended Ohio State University, where he studied civil engineering and was a member of the National Society of Pershing Rifles. In 1928, after graduating, he joined the U.S. Army Air Corps as a flying cadet and ...
